HEALTH (PUBLIC BUILDINGS) REGULATIONS 1992 - REG 59

59 .         Electricity supply to public buildings

        (1)         Where the electricity supply to a public building is not connected directly to the supply authority’s mains the following provisions apply —

            (a)         where electricity is supplied through sub‑mains, the main switchboard of the public building shall be connected directly to the sub‑main; and

            (b)         where electricity is supplied by means of a rising main, every tee‑off from the rising main shall have a separate over current circuit protection device.

        (2)         Where a public building sub‑main is one of a number of sub‑mains supplied from a supply authority’s mains all those sub‑mains and the over current protection devices provided in connection with the sub‑mains and tee‑offs from rising mains shall be co‑ordinated so that effective discrimination is achieved.
